.page-module___8aEwW__homePage{background-image:url(/background-image.webp);background-position:50%;background-repeat:no-repeat;background-size:cover;flex-direction:column;justify-content:center;align-items:center;min-height:100vh;padding:2rem 1.5rem;display:flex;position:relative}.page-module___8aEwW__shareButton{cursor:pointer;color:#2d2d2d;-webkit-tap-highlight-color:transparent;background:#fff;border:none;border-radius:50%;justify-content:center;align-items:center;padding:.5rem;display:flex;position:absolute;top:1rem;right:1rem}.page-module___8aEwW__shareIcon{width:1.5rem;height:1.5rem;color:inherit}.page-module___8aEwW__shareButton,.page-module___8aEwW__shareButton .page-module___8aEwW__shareIcon,.page-module___8aEwW__shareButton svg{color:#2d2d2d}.page-module___8aEwW__content{flex-direction:column;align-items:center;gap:1.25rem;width:100%;max-width:85%;display:flex}.page-module___8aEwW__avatar{object-fit:cover;border-radius:50%;width:132px;height:132px;box-shadow:0 2px 12px #00000014}.page-module___8aEwW__handle{font-family:var(--font-montserrat);color:#fff;text-shadow:0 0 10px #00000080;margin:0;font-size:1.375rem;font-weight:600}.page-module___8aEwW__links{flex-direction:column;align-items:center;gap:1rem;width:100%;max-width:320px;margin-top:.5rem;display:flex}.page-module___8aEwW__linkButton{color:#1a1a1a;width:100%;font-family:var(--font-montserrat);text-align:center;background:#fff;border:none;border-radius:9999px;padding:.875rem 1.5rem;font-size:1rem;font-weight:500;text-decoration:none;transition:box-shadow .2s,opacity .2s;display:block;box-shadow:0 2px 8px #00000061}.page-module___8aEwW__linkButton:hover{opacity:.95;box-shadow:0 4px 12px #0000001f}.page-module___8aEwW__hero{padding:5rem 1rem;position:relative;overflow:hidden}.page-module___8aEwW__hero:before{content:"";background:linear-gradient(135deg,#6667ab1a 0%,#0000 50%,#7b337e1a 100%);position:absolute;inset:0}.page-module___8aEwW__heroContent{z-index:10;text-align:center;max-width:1200px;margin:0 auto;position:relative}.page-module___8aEwW__badge{color:var(--primary);background:#6667ab1a;border:1px solid #6667ab33;border-radius:2rem;align-items:center;gap:.5rem;margin-bottom:1.5rem;padding:.5rem 1rem;font-size:.875rem;font-weight:500;display:inline-flex}.page-module___8aEwW__heroTitle{background:linear-gradient(135deg,var(--primary),var(--accent),var(--secondary));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text;margin-bottom:1.5rem;font-size:clamp(3rem,8vw,5rem);font-weight:700;line-height:1.1}.page-module___8aEwW__heroDescription{color:var(--muted-foreground);max-width:48rem;margin-bottom:2rem;margin-left:auto;margin-right:auto;font-size:clamp(1.125rem,3vw,1.5rem);line-height:1.6}.page-module___8aEwW__heroButtons{flex-direction:column;justify-content:center;align-items:center;gap:1rem;display:flex}@media (min-width:640px){.page-module___8aEwW__heroButtons{flex-direction:row}}.page-module___8aEwW__primaryButton{background:linear-gradient(135deg,var(--primary),var(--accent));color:#fff;cursor:pointer;border:none;border-radius:.5rem;align-items:center;gap:.5rem;padding:.75rem 2rem;font-size:1.125rem;font-weight:500;transition:opacity .3s,transform .3s;display:flex;box-shadow:0 8px 24px #6667ab4d}.page-module___8aEwW__primaryButton:hover{opacity:.9;transform:translateY(-2px)}.page-module___8aEwW__primaryButton:hover svg{transform:translate(4px)}.page-module___8aEwW__secondaryButton{color:var(--primary);cursor:pointer;background:0 0;border:1px solid #6667ab4d;border-radius:.5rem;padding:.75rem 2rem;font-size:1.125rem;font-weight:500;text-decoration:none;transition:background-color .3s;display:inline-block}.page-module___8aEwW__secondaryButton:hover{background:#6667ab1a}.page-module___8aEwW__floatingElements{pointer-events:none;position:absolute;inset:0;overflow:hidden}.page-module___8aEwW__floatingElement{opacity:.2;position:absolute}.page-module___8aEwW__floatingElement:first-child{color:var(--primary);animation:2s ease-in-out infinite page-module___8aEwW__pulse;top:5rem;left:2.5rem}.page-module___8aEwW__floatingElement:nth-child(2){color:var(--accent);animation:2s ease-in-out infinite page-module___8aEwW__bounce;top:10rem;right:5rem}.page-module___8aEwW__floatingElement:nth-child(3){color:var(--secondary);animation:2s ease-in-out infinite page-module___8aEwW__pulse;bottom:5rem;left:5rem}.page-module___8aEwW__floatingElement:nth-child(4){color:var(--primary);opacity:.1;top:15rem;right:10rem}.page-module___8aEwW__stats{padding:4rem 1rem}.page-module___8aEwW__statsGrid{grid-template-columns:repeat(2,1fr);gap:2rem;max-width:1200px;margin:0 auto;display:grid}@media (min-width:768px){.page-module___8aEwW__statsGrid{grid-template-columns:repeat(4,1fr)}}.page-module___8aEwW__statItem{text-align:center;transition:transform .3s}.page-module___8aEwW__statItem:hover{transform:translateY(-4px)}.page-module___8aEwW__statIcon{background:linear-gradient(135deg,#6667ab33,#7b337e33);border:1px solid #6667ab33;border-radius:1rem;justify-content:center;align-items:center;width:4rem;height:4rem;margin:0 auto 1rem;transition:transform .3s;display:flex}.page-module___8aEwW__statItem:hover .page-module___8aEwW__statIcon{transform:scale(1.1)}.page-module___8aEwW__statIcon svg{color:var(--primary)}.page-module___8aEwW__statNumber{color:var(--foreground);margin-bottom:.25rem;font-size:2rem;font-weight:700}.page-module___8aEwW__statLabel{color:var(--muted-foreground);font-size:.875rem}.page-module___8aEwW__about{background:#6667ab0d;padding:4rem 1rem}.page-module___8aEwW__aboutGrid{align-items:center;gap:3rem;max-width:1200px;margin:0 auto;display:grid}@media (min-width:768px){.page-module___8aEwW__aboutGrid{grid-template-columns:1fr 1fr}}.page-module___8aEwW__aboutContent h2{color:var(--foreground);margin-bottom:1.5rem;font-size:2.5rem;font-weight:700}.page-module___8aEwW__aboutContent p{color:var(--muted-foreground);margin-bottom:1.5rem;font-size:1.125rem;line-height:1.6}.page-module___8aEwW__rating{align-items:center;gap:1rem;display:flex}.page-module___8aEwW__stars{color:#fbbf24;display:flex}.page-module___8aEwW__aboutImage{background:linear-gradient(135deg,#6667ab33,#7b337e33);border:1px solid #6667ab33;border-radius:1.5rem;justify-content:center;align-items:center;width:100%;height:24rem;display:flex;position:relative;overflow:hidden}.page-module___8aEwW__aboutImage:before{content:"";background:linear-gradient(135deg,#6667ab1a,#0000);position:absolute;inset:0}.page-module___8aEwW__aboutImage img{object-fit:cover;z-index:10;border-radius:1rem;width:20rem;height:20rem;position:relative}.page-module___8aEwW__aboutImage:after{content:"";filter:blur(20px);background:#7b337e33;border-radius:50%;width:5rem;height:5rem;position:absolute;top:1rem;right:1rem}.page-module___8aEwW__services{padding:4rem 1rem}.page-module___8aEwW__sectionHeader{text-align:center;max-width:1200px;margin-bottom:3rem;margin-left:auto;margin-right:auto}.page-module___8aEwW__sectionHeader h2{color:var(--foreground);margin-bottom:1rem;font-size:2.5rem;font-weight:700}.page-module___8aEwW__sectionHeader p{color:var(--muted-foreground);max-width:32rem;margin:0 auto;font-size:1.125rem}.page-module___8aEwW__servicesGrid{gap:2rem;max-width:1200px;margin:0 auto;display:grid}@media (min-width:768px){.page-module___8aEwW__servicesGrid{grid-template-columns:repeat(3,1fr)}}.page-module___8aEwW__products{background:#6667ab0d;padding:4rem 1rem}.page-module___8aEwW__productsGrid{gap:1.5rem;max-width:1200px;margin:0 auto;display:grid}@media (min-width:768px){.page-module___8aEwW__productsGrid{grid-template-columns:repeat(2,1fr)}}@media (min-width:1024px){.page-module___8aEwW__productsGrid{grid-template-columns:repeat(4,1fr)}}.page-module___8aEwW__productCard{background:linear-gradient(135deg,var(--background),#6667ab1a);border:1px solid #6667ab33;border-radius:1rem;padding:1.5rem;transition:all .3s}.page-module___8aEwW__productCard:hover{transform:scale(1.05)}.page-module___8aEwW__productImage{background:linear-gradient(135deg,#6667ab33,#7b337e33);border-radius:.75rem;justify-content:center;align-items:center;width:100%;height:12rem;margin-bottom:1rem;transition:transform .3s;display:flex}.page-module___8aEwW__productCard:hover .page-module___8aEwW__productImage{transform:scale(1.05)}.page-module___8aEwW__productImage img{object-fit:cover;border-radius:.5rem;width:8rem;height:8rem}.page-module___8aEwW__productTitle{color:var(--foreground);margin-bottom:.5rem;font-size:1.125rem;font-weight:600}.page-module___8aEwW__productDescription{color:var(--muted-foreground);margin-bottom:1rem}.page-module___8aEwW__productPrice{color:var(--primary);font-size:1.25rem;font-weight:700}.page-module___8aEwW__cta{padding:4rem 1rem}.page-module___8aEwW__ctaContainer{text-align:center;background:linear-gradient(135deg,#6667ab1a,#7b337e1a);border:1px solid #6667ab33;border-radius:1.5rem;max-width:48rem;margin:0 auto;padding:3rem}.page-module___8aEwW__ctaContainer h2{color:var(--foreground);margin-bottom:1.5rem;font-size:2.5rem;font-weight:700}.page-module___8aEwW__ctaContainer p{color:var(--muted-foreground);margin-bottom:2rem;font-size:1.25rem;line-height:1.6}.page-module___8aEwW__footer{text-align:center;background:#6667ab1a;border-top:1px solid #6667ab33;padding:2rem 1rem}.page-module___8aEwW__footer p{color:var(--muted-foreground);margin-bottom:.5rem}.page-module___8aEwW__footer p:last-child{color:var(--primary);font-size:.875rem}
